Key Responsibilities

  • Design, implement, and maintain internal control matrices and standard operating procedures (SOPs) for expat payroll, tax gross-ups, and benefits administration.
  • Conduct regular pre- and post-payroll audits to verify calculation accuracy, bonus structures, foreign service premiums, housing allowances, and cost-of-living adjustments (COLA).
  • Maintain compliance with U.S. FLSA, IRS regulations, South Korean Labor Standards Act, and international assignment policy guidelines.
  • Identify operational risks, control gaps, or compliance exposure in global mobility practices and implement corrective action plans.
  • Act as the key liaison for internal and external auditors during SOX compliance testing, tax audits, or financial reviews related to expat compensation.
  • Manage end-to-end administration of dual/shadow payrolls, ensuring accurate tax withholdings and reporting across both South Korea and the U.S.
  • Partner with external tax counsel and third-party global mobility providers to manage hypothetical tax (Hypo-Tax) calculations, tax equalization, and annual tax reconciliations.
  • Cook up coordination of the timely exchange of payroll data between HQ and local entity operations.
  • Oversee Expat benefit schemes health insurance and relocation packages.
  • Verify total reward structures, ensuring proper documentation and approvals for expatriate allowances (e.g., tuition support, housing, vehicle allowances).
  • Manage Totalization Agreement certificates (Certificate of Coverage) to eliminate dual social security tax liability for expatriates.
  • Generate control reports, audit trails, and financial reconciliations for executive leadership and Finance.
  • Provide guidance to HR Business Partners and business units on expat compensation controls, cost estimates, and assignment budgeting.
  • Support expatriates with complex inquiries regarding pay, benefits, and tax adjustments with cultural fluency and confidentiality.

Qualifications & Skills

  • Education: Bachelor’s degree in Accounting, Finance, Human Resources, Business Administration, or a related field.
  • Experience: Minimum 5 years of experience in payroll compliance, internal controls, global mobility, or internal audit—with a heavy focus on Korean expatriate management.
  • Language: Professional fluency in both English and Korean (written and verbal) is required to communicate effectively with Korean HQ and local teams.
